Разрешение некоторых программ по-разному отображается на одном экране

22052
exebook

Прошу прощения за не очень чистый заголовок моего вопроса. Но это лучшее, что я могу понять. Я только что получил новый Acer R7 с Windows-8. Разрешение 1900x что-то. Проводник, блокнот, системные настройки и другие программы, предустановленные в Windows, выглядят великолепно! Шрифт и графика супер плавные. Но любая другая программа, Chrome, Notepad ++, Firefox и даже некоторые конкретные окна настроек (настройки графики Intel) выглядят так, как будто разрешение экрана составляет 1024x768! Это так странно и безобразно! Хуже того, я просто попытался сделать скриншот, чтобы показать проблему, но, блин, на снимке экрана все выглядит как разрешение 1024х768 !!! Я пробовал около 20 различных поисковых запросов, но ничто не может помочь, может быть, кто-то может хотя бы указать мне, что, черт возьми, происходит. Я был пользователем XP целую вечность, это мой первый день с Win8. Да,

Проблема касается не только шрифтов, но и всего остального. например, я вижу, что линия шириной в один пиксель (край окна) в некоторых программах в два раза толще.

Я знаю, что у этого компьютера есть две видеокарты Intel и NVidia, может быть, это как-то важно?

1
не могли бы вы опубликовать несколько фотографий? magicandre1981 11 лет назад 0

3 ответа на вопрос

3
Laurence MacNeill

Я заметил, что если я сделаю следующее, это решит проблему для меня. Эта проблема НЕ была исправлена ​​для меня путем обновления до Windows 8.1. У меня все еще были приложения, которые отображались некорректно, и даже одно приложение, которое выводило изображение с экрана, неправильно определяло разрешение экрана (оно продолжало говорить мне, что у меня установлено разрешение 1536x864, когда оно фактически было установлено на 1920x1080.)

Найдите файл .exe для программы, которая доставляет вам неприятности (обычно где-то в папке «C: \ Program Files» или «C: \ Program Files (x86)».

Щелкните правой кнопкой мыши по указанному файлу .exe. Выберите Свойства в контекстном меню.

В окне «Свойства» перейдите на вкладку «Совместимость».

В этом окне вы увидите параметр «Отключить масштабирование экрана при настройках с высоким разрешением». Убедитесь, что это проверено. Затем нажмите ОК.

Перезагрузите компьютер после того, как вы сделали это со всеми файлами .exe, которые вы хотите изменить.

Задача решена!

Надеюсь, это кому-нибудь поможет.

1
Ben Richards

You probably are referring to display scaling. Windows 8 will default to a higher than 100% scaling factor on many machines, especially if it's a small touchscreen.

Go into your resolution settings and set display scaling to 100% and it should resize everything back to normal. You'll have to log out and log back in for it to take effect (until Windows 8.1 comes out).

Windows 8.1 revamps the display scaling system in Windows 8, which is why Sergio probably found that fixed his problem. But for now, setting your scaling to 100% should fix your issues.

0
Sergio

I had the exact same problem with my Dell Inspiron 15R when I connected a second monitor (Cintiq 13HD). Even tried to take a screenshot as you did, but the result was the same as you described.

The problem started after istalling "Win8.1 Preview", so I had to "Refresh" the system and the problem was solved.

I know it's not a very comforting solution, but at least I can use my Cintiq again.

Btw, my laptop has two Video Cards too (AMD and Intel)

Did you find another solution?